BACKGROUND

The MNRE a National Programme on Improved Cookstoves(NPIC) was launched by the Ministry of New and Renewable Energy(MNRE), Government of India in 1984 and the programme continued till 2003. Around 35 million cookstoves were reported to had been disseminated under the programme. A variety of cookstove designs for both domestic and commercial cooking were disseminated. In 2009, keeping in view the advancement in cookstove technology and growing concern for energy security and health hazard concerns of women and children in rural areas, MNRE launched a new initiative called “National Biomass Cookstove Initiative (NBCI)” for development and demonstration for promotion of efficient cookstoves as clean cooking solutions in the country with primary aim of enhancing the availability of clean efficient energy for energy deficient and poorer sections of the society. As follow up to the NBCI, the MNRE in 2011 set up four test facilities for carrying out performance testing of cookstoves and for developing test protocols and standards. One of the test facilities has been set up at CSIR- IMMT, Bhubaneswar. The test facilities have been engaged in performance testing and development of standards and test protocols for biomass cookstoves. In view of Keeping in view the newer and advanced forced draft cookstoves that came to market in recent years, MNRE in consultation with Test Centres initiated a testing programme for stream lining the process of testing and for developing revised standards and test protocols for portable improved biomass cookstoves to maintain the quality of products. On the basis of extensive testing and analysis carried out in these Test Centres, the MNRE in 2013 developed a revised standard and test protocols for portable biomass cookstoves, which has recently been published by the Bureau of Indian Standards, New Delhi. The revised standard stipulates thermal efficiency of natural draft solid portable cookstoves not less than 25 %, CO and TPM not to exceed 5 g/MJd and 350 mg/MJd, respectively. For forced draft type cookstove, the thermal efficiency should not be less than 35% and CO and TPM not to exceed 5 g/MJd and 150 mg/MJd, respectively. The revised standards are being followed for performance testing of cookstoves in test centres. The cookstoves qualifying the standard are approved by MNRE, which are taken up for pilot scale demonstration in field. As follow up to the National Biomass Cook-stove Initiative (NBCI), the Ministry initiated a new proposal for promoting the development and deployment of Unnat Chulhas (Biomass Cookstoves) in the country. TESTING FACILITY

The biomass cookstove test centre is well equipped and is having modern instruments for testing of biomass cookstoves. The facility consists of high capacity aerodynamically operated Fume Hood, VA-3000/VS-3000 Multi-component CO &CO2 Analyzer(M/s HORIBA ,JAPAN), SMS-4 Stack Monitoring System for particulate matter measurement, high sensitivity Sartorius Mass Balance, Parr 6100 Bomb calorimeter (USA) for calorific value, Moisture analyzer from Denver IR 60, Germany, hot wire anemometer, mass balance heavy capacity (upto 100 kg), Digital thermocouples and Hot air oven.
